Address

MHKSXqsANq9FheAs3VwLYAtuuMwFAT6HaN

0 MONA

Confirmed
Total Received48.87579796 MONA
Total Sent48.87579796 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MHKSXqsANq9FheAs3VwLYAtuuMwFAT6HaN48.87579796 MONA
 
 
MHKSXqsANq9FheAs3VwLYAtuuMwFAT6HaN48.87579796 MONA